《C语言程式设计实验实训》是C语言程式设计的实验教材,重点突出,强调套用,结构合理,通俗易懂。《C语言程式设计实验实训》分四部分:第一部分介绍程式设计风格与规範的有关知识;第二部分安排了十一个基础实验,力求使学生更加全面地掌握C语言的各个概念和各种编程技巧;第三部分为实训部分,通过13道实训题目来检查同学的学习成果,并附有实验报告书的格式及样本;第四部分为附录,介绍了一些与《C语言程式设计实验实训》内容密切相关的知识。《C语言程式设计实验实训》可供套用型本科、高职高专院校计算机、电子信息类专业一年级本科生使用,也适于专科学生和自学的读者。
基本介绍
- 书名:C语言程式设计实验实训
- 出版社:科学出版社
- 页数:137页
- 开本:16
- 品牌:科学出版社
- 作者:张宝森
- 出版日期:2005年3月1日
- 语种:简体中文
- ISBN:9787030148827, 7030148827
内容简介
《C语言程式设计实验实训》:套用型本科人才培养创新教程出版工程。
图书目录
前言
第一部分 程式设计风格与规範
1.1 命名规则
1.2 缩进与对齐
1.3 注释
第二部分 基础实验
实验一 顺序程式结构
实验二 分支结构
实验三 循环结构
实验四 函式
实验五 指针与动态存储分配
实验六 数组
实验七 结构体
实验八 档案
实验九 编译预处理与存储类别
实验十 共用体、位段与枚举类型
实验十一 位运算
第三部分 实训
3.1 程式设计方法与样例
3.2 实训题目
3.3 实验、实训报告书格式
第四部分 附录
附录A Turbo C集成环境安装与设定
附录B Turbo C集成环境下编译错误信息
附录C Microsoft Visual Studio.NET控制台程式简介
附录D C语言的保留字
附录E 运算符的优先权和结合性
附录F 常用库函式
附录G ASCII字元代码
第一部分 程式设计风格与规範
1.1 命名规则
1.2 缩进与对齐
1.3 注释
第二部分 基础实验
实验一 顺序程式结构
实验二 分支结构
实验三 循环结构
实验四 函式
实验五 指针与动态存储分配
实验六 数组
实验七 结构体
实验八 档案
实验九 编译预处理与存储类别
实验十 共用体、位段与枚举类型
实验十一 位运算
第三部分 实训
3.1 程式设计方法与样例
3.2 实训题目
3.3 实验、实训报告书格式
第四部分 附录
附录A Turbo C集成环境安装与设定
附录B Turbo C集成环境下编译错误信息
附录C Microsoft Visual Studio.NET控制台程式简介
附录D C语言的保留字
附录E 运算符的优先权和结合性
附录F 常用库函式
附录G ASCII字元代码
序言
C语言程式设计课程是工科院校各电子信息类专业本科学生的基础课程,是一门必修考试课程。C语言蕴含丰富的程式设计概念,具备结构化程式设计众多的基础方法,是现代高级程式设计基础。学生通过学习本课程,应当能够初步掌握“程式设计”的思想与常见简单问题算法,具有阅读、分析和调试C语言程式的能力,并可以编写解决简单问题的程式,为今后的专业学习或深入的程式设计打下基础。
实验是C语言程式设计课程的必要实践环节,是该课程的组成部分。其目的在于更深入地理解和掌握课程教学中的有关基本概念,提高使用程式设计基本技术和解决实际问题的能力。学生通过实验应当掌握程式的编写、运行与调试,注重解决问题的思维过程,养成良好的编程习惯。当我们着手做一个实验的时候,必须明确实验的目的,以保证达到课程所指定的基本要求;在我们动手写一个程式的时候,除了保证程式逻辑的正确外,要注意自己的行为是否符合书写程式的规範,自己的“作品”是否便于阅读,优美漂亮;在我们调试一个程式时,程式的逻辑是否适应实际的套用;在写实验报告时,要进一步确认自己的程式是否达到了预期的目的。
因此,要求学生上实验课之前,需要複习课堂上所学的内容,独立编写程式,独立上机调试。要学好C语言程式设计,必须要有大量的上机实践训练过程。由于课内机时有限,需要通过课外作业的形式给学生留一定的课外作业。学生作业以列印的程式清单形式交给老师,以便老师及时检查指导。
本教材在每个实验前给出了实验例题,并遵循“问题-分析-方案-关键-程式-输出”这一设计主线,对于要求学生自己完成的实验,给出了简单的参考方案、关键技术和测试要求。我们鼓励学生对问题有自己的解决方案,不要拘泥于教材所给的方法。每位指导老师应根据学生的创新精神给予具体指导,对于具有创新且设计合理的学生,可以考虑给予适当的加分和相应的评价。
学生应当按照实验报告的要求书写实验报告,这一方面是对实验的总结,同时又可以强化建立文档的意识,为将来的实训和软体开发做準备。
实验是C语言程式设计课程的必要实践环节,是该课程的组成部分。其目的在于更深入地理解和掌握课程教学中的有关基本概念,提高使用程式设计基本技术和解决实际问题的能力。学生通过实验应当掌握程式的编写、运行与调试,注重解决问题的思维过程,养成良好的编程习惯。当我们着手做一个实验的时候,必须明确实验的目的,以保证达到课程所指定的基本要求;在我们动手写一个程式的时候,除了保证程式逻辑的正确外,要注意自己的行为是否符合书写程式的规範,自己的“作品”是否便于阅读,优美漂亮;在我们调试一个程式时,程式的逻辑是否适应实际的套用;在写实验报告时,要进一步确认自己的程式是否达到了预期的目的。
因此,要求学生上实验课之前,需要複习课堂上所学的内容,独立编写程式,独立上机调试。要学好C语言程式设计,必须要有大量的上机实践训练过程。由于课内机时有限,需要通过课外作业的形式给学生留一定的课外作业。学生作业以列印的程式清单形式交给老师,以便老师及时检查指导。
本教材在每个实验前给出了实验例题,并遵循“问题-分析-方案-关键-程式-输出”这一设计主线,对于要求学生自己完成的实验,给出了简单的参考方案、关键技术和测试要求。我们鼓励学生对问题有自己的解决方案,不要拘泥于教材所给的方法。每位指导老师应根据学生的创新精神给予具体指导,对于具有创新且设计合理的学生,可以考虑给予适当的加分和相应的评价。
学生应当按照实验报告的要求书写实验报告,这一方面是对实验的总结,同时又可以强化建立文档的意识,为将来的实训和软体开发做準备。